  • "They were not committed to ending that use of force... just a complete and total loss of self-control."
    Panel of ABC News contributors, including former NYPD Chief of Detectives Robert Boyce, former San Bernardino police chief Jarrod Burguan, managing partner at The Cochran Firm Channa Lloyd and former Assistant Secretary for Counterterrorism and Threat Prevention John Cohen, weigh in on the violent arrest and behavior of the officers who have been charged in connection with the death of Tyre Nichols.
